Hi all, im going to fit astra gte 16v discs and calipers to my nova 1.4 sr, i have been told that i will need to upgrade the master brake cylinder? is this true or will the standard item be ok? help please, regards rob
no need. just bleed the brakes with an easibleed (£15-19 from halfords/screwfix/motorfactors), jobs a goodun.
